The glass artworks of Dale Chihuly can be found around every corner of Downtown Tacoma, as well as the Tacoma Art Museum and the Museum of Glass. You can also learn the art of glass blowing yourself, at the Tacoma Glassblowing Studio.
Long before the age of Chihuly, it was the age of candy in Tacoma. This is where the creator of the Mars Bar first got his start, after the original candy man of Tacoma, Almond Roca, launched his crunchy sweets in 1912. Another sweet fact of Tacoma lore: Irv Robbins (creator of Baskin Robbins) began his ice cream career here, in his father’s downtown ice cream shop.
But these days it’s all about coffee and craft beer. There are about as many coffee shops as there are roads in Tacoma, and nearly as many places to sip on local craft beers. The ultimate of the liquid libation celebrations happens in September, at the annual Tacoma Craft Beer Fest.

Tacoma residents appreciate the city's blend of vibrant arts, diverse neighborhoods, and access to outdoor activities, particularly along the waterfront. The culinary scene garners praise for its variety, while parks and museums are popular for family outings. Some locals highlight the challenges of public transportation options and traffic congestion, especially during peak hours. Overall, the mix of urban amenities and natural beauty contributes to a lively atmosphere, although parking can sometimes be a frustrating experience in busier areas.
Tacoma's 2025 rental market shows one-bedroom apartments averaging around $1,400 per month, while two-bedroom units rent for around $1,800 monthly. Both bedroom types remained relatively stable from the previous year, making them consistent options for renters planning their housing budgets.
Rents in Tacoma, WA have generally decreased by about 4% overall. However, the average cost of a 1-bedroom has slightly increased by 0.3%, while 2-bedrooms have seen a minor decrease of 0.2%.
March offers the lowest rental prices in Tacoma, with rents approximately 4% lower than September's peak pricing. While March brings increased competition from other renters, the potential savings make it an attractive time for apartment hunting despite the higher demand.
South End and New Tacoma lead Tacoma's rental scene with strong walk scores and well-developed street infrastructure supporting active lifestyles. North End and Central attract renters with excellent transit frequency and walkable layouts that encourage community interaction, while New Tacoma offers 349 listings representing 22% of the city's rental market.
South End and South Tacoma offer the most affordable options with one-bedroom apartments at around $1,300 monthly, running 11% below the city median. North End provides another budget-friendly choice at around $1,400 per month, just 4% under median rates while maintaining quality living standards.
Tacoma welcomes pets with 58% of rental listings offering pet-friendly policies, reflecting the city's accommodating attitude toward four-legged residents. North End, Northeast Tacoma, South Tacoma, and Eastside neighborhoods particularly cater to pet owners with specialized flooring, pet-safe windows, and generous outdoor spaces with convenient waste facilities.
Utilities are rarely included in Tacoma rental prices, with only about 23 total listings including utilities across all apartment types. This represents less than 1% of the city's rental inventory, meaning renters should budget separately for electricity, water, and other utility costs.
